微信小程序中的语音识别技术应用

作者:暴富20212023.10.08 03:35浏览量:7

简介:微信小程序实现语音识别功能

微信小程序实现语音识别功能
随着人工智能技术的不断发展,语音识别技术也得到了广泛应用。微信小程序作为一种新型的应用形态,凭借其便捷性、灵活性、跨平台等特点,成为了语音识别技术的重要应用场景。本文将重点介绍微信小程序如何实现语音识别功能,其中的重点词汇或短语包括:微信小程序、语音识别技术、语音输入、语音转文字、自然语言处理、API接口、开发流程、实现细节等。
一、微信小程序概述
微信小程序是一种无需下载安装即可使用的轻量级应用程序,依托于微信平台,为用户提供便捷、高效、个性化的服务。微信小程序的开发门槛相对较低,只需掌握相关技术和规范,开发者即可在短时间内完成小程序的开发和上线。微信小程序的应用场景非常丰富,包括社交、电商、金融、教育、医疗等各个领域,为用户提供了更加便捷、高效、个性化的服务体验。
二、语音识别技术在微信小程序中的应用
语音识别技术在微信小程序中的应用,可以实现语音输入、语音转文字等功能,使用户可以通过语音与小程序进行交互,提升用户体验。

  1. 语音输入
    微信小程序中的语音输入功能,可以让用户通过语音的方式输入文本信息,省去了手动输入的麻烦。语音输入一般采用录音的方式,用户在微信小程序中点击语音输入按钮,然后说话,小程序会将语音转换成文字。
  2. 语音转文字
    语音转文字是将语音转换成文字的过程,也是微信小程序中常见的语音识别应用场景。通过语音转文字技术,可以将用户的语音转换成文字信息,方便后续处理和操作。
    三、微信小程序实现语音识别的步骤
  3. 接入API接口
    微信小程序实现语音识别功能,首先需要接入相关的API接口。在微信小程序中,可以使用官方提供的API接口来实现语音识别功能,包括录音和语音转文字等相关接口。
  4. 处理录音文件
    录音文件是语音识别的基础数据,因此需要对录音文件进行预处理。预处理包括去除噪音、回声等操作,以提高语音识别的准确率。
  5. 调用API接口进行语音识别
    在预处理完录音文件之后,可以调用相关的API接口进行语音识别。在微信小程序中,可以使用官方提供的API接口来进行语音识别。
  6. 对API接口返回结果进行处理
    API接口返回结果为文本信息,需要对返回结果进行处理。处理包括对返回结果的格式转换、纠错、翻译等操作,以满足业务需求。
    四、实现细节
  7. 录音质量和时间长度:为了保证语音识别的准确率,需要保证录音质量和时间长度适宜。一般建议采用近距离录音的方式,并尽可能保持环境安静;同时避免说话时间过长,影响用户输入体验。
  8. API接口的调用方式和安全性:在使用API接口时需要注意调用方式和方法,以保证语音识别的稳定性和安全性。建议采用异步方式调用API接口,避免阻塞主线程;同时需要关注接口调用频率和次数限制等问题。
  9. 自然语言处理:在处理API接口返回结果时,可能需要进行自然语言处理。自然语言处理包括分词、词性标注、句法分析、语义理解等操作,以便更好地理解用户的意图和需求。